"While all sides did not exactly got what they wanted from the peace, the treaties that where drawn up following the negotiated peace reflected the outcome of the war very well, since neither party could claim total victory. In Eastern Europe, most of the treaty of Brest-Litovsk was upheld. giving Germany huge sway in the region, it was also hoped that these new states would serve as a buffer against the Russian Bolsheviks. In the West, less radical changes to the border where made. Luxemburg was annexed into Germany and plebiscites where held in Alsace-Loraine leading to minor changes on the Franco-German border. The ailing Habsburg Empire was restructured into a Triple Monarchy, which won out against the idea of turning the empire into a federation. While it lost Istria to the Italians, Montenegro was incorporated into the the Kingdom of Illyria. A plebiscite was held in West Galicia, and it joined the nascent kingdom of Poland. In the Middle-East both France and Britain created mandates for themselves while an Arab kingdom was founded which was nominally tied to the Ottoman Empire. This state of affairs would rapidly change however with the Habsburg Empire being the first piece to fall, hurdling Europe towards an other devastating war."

Poseidon's Chosen Nation
OaehZcX.png

The High Kingdom of Atlantis is a nation right off the coast of Europe. Settled by Ancient Greek Colonizers during the Late Bronze Age Era, Atlantis chose Poseidon, his family and Oceanus to be their patron Gods, with the Trident as a symbol and names in honor of these deities being common place. For hundreds of years, Atlantis remained politically fractured, until the rise of the Phoenician City States all across the North African coast. Around 700 BCE, with the rise of the maritime powers of the Mediterranean creating an economic vacuum, the petty king of Tritonopolis, Atlantor I united all of colonized Atlantis, becoming the High King of the united Atlantis. As such, Atlantis is considered in modern times to be the oldest monarchy on the planet, as the House of Atlantor continues to rule Atlantis to this day. This unity of Atlantis was fractured however, as the rivalries between the city states continued even after unification, and the system of allowing the petty kings to retain their positions as autonomous royals created many civil wars in Atlantis. This situation was finally resolved for some centuries when in 138 BCE, when High King Tritonius III The Great managed to exert Royal Authority throughout the borders. The reign of Tritonius III was extremely peaceful and prosperous and this remained the situation in Atlantis until the Romans completed their conquest of Iberia in 19 BC, which saw an influx of Celtic Iberian tribes fleeing from the Roman government into Atlantis. The Celts and Atlanteans had been natural trading partners, with the Celts being Atlantis’s trading gateway to Europe, and the Atlanteans being the resource hub for the Celts. As a result, Atlantis supported Celtic resistance against Rome, until the Romans decided to land an invasion fleet in 2 BCE at the mouth of the Great Thalassan Bay. A standoff ensued for two years until the weak minded King Atlantor V gave into Roman demands and stopped giving Celts the incentive to revolt. The Romans left not soon after, unwilling to stay so long so across treacherous waters.

This cowardice brought with it renewed tensions as anti and pro-Roman factions in Atlantis fought with one another over multiple civil wars. Eventually Christianity also made its way over to Atlantis in around 100 AD, but unlike the other places associated with Ancient Mediterranean, the Atlanteans by and large rejected Christianity, remaining true to the Olympian Pantheon – which in Atlantean folk memory had evolved to displace Zeus with Poseidon as the King of the Gods. When Rome fell in 476 AD, the Atlanteans rejoiced, for the anti-Roman faction had come to power in 389 AD, having basically turned the High King into a prisoner in his own palace. This Dictatorship, called the Autocracy of Potamoi was overthrown brutally by pro-Royalists in the Revolution of 716 AD. This upheaval however allowed Arab traders and pirates to make small colonies in the southern and mostly uninhabited region of Atlantis bringing Islam with them. Most of the Arabs that settled southern Atlantis, or Filantis to the Arabs, were from Morocco and mostly Berber by genetics. At the same time, King Tritonius VI allowed Visigothic refugees from the Islamic Invasion to settle down in small parts of northern Atlantis as well.

Eventually the small Arab colonies turned into city states, and eventually into kingdoms, with the rise of Sultan Muhammad Almanzor I who united Filantis (Islamic Atlantis) in the south for the first time in 923 AD. This eventually led to conflict between the High Kingdom of Atlantis and the Sultanate of Filantis until the Marriage of 1381. The House of Almanzor had been reduced by war to a single woman, Rabia, who married King Atlantor XII if Filantis gained permanent cultural and religious autonomy, which he granted through the Charter of Zahran.

For the next 400 years, Atlantis remained an isolationist country, eventually colonizing all of its lands until the 7 Years War, when Spain made an attempt to ally itself with Atlantis against Portugal. Atlantis refused, and this led to the Spanish Blockade of Atlantis, which forced High Queen Penelope II to side with the British. At the end of the 7 Years War, Penelope II made Atlantis’s neutrality firm internationally recognized, and took massive amounts of economic reparations. Atlantis remained neutral in the Revolutionary Era and also remained neutral during the Napoleonic Wars, though it took on a pro-British stance as the Continental Blockade against Britain hurt its economy. During the 1830s, Atlantis started to industrialize, slowly but surely. In WW1, Atlantis’s neutrality was broken when the German ships headed for the Ottoman Empire by mistake fired on Atlantean patrol ships. The Germans got away but were identified and the Atlanteans declared war on the Central Powers in late 1914. Though some 200,000 Atlantean soldiers did fight in France and Italy and even in Gallipoli against the Central Powers, the main Atlantean contribution came in the form of resources, as Atlantis was brimming in them, and in Versailles, Atlantis received Togo as a colony and many economic reparations. In WW2, Atlantis remained neutral until 1942, after the submarine warfare became too much to bear. Atlanteans served against the Axis powers in North Africa, France and Italy. Atlantis became a founding member of NATO and eventually joined the EU later onwards as well. Today, Atlantis is a modern and powerful European nation.

MODERN TAMRIEL SERIES #1:-
THE EMPIRE OF CYRODIIL


tgDKydK.png

With the declaration of the 8th Era after the formation of the Tamriellic Union - an economic and political supranational union of Tamriellic Nations - the Empire of Cyrodiil became the largest, most populous, and most powerful nation in the TU. The Imperial City, the center of Tamriel, and the Nexus of Mundus became the de-facto capital of the TU, becoming the figurehead city of all of Tamriel for the first time since the days of the Oblivion Crisis. After centuries - millennia even - of warfare, genocides, and empires coming and going, Tamriel was ready to rest, and instead pursue her ambitions economically, and no other country showcased that fact more than Cyrodiil. The common currency and free borders - The Alinor Area - allowed for immense wealth to flow into the nation as Cyrodiil, and indeed all of Tamriel finally put the memory of the Great Wars of the Fourth to the Seventh Eras behind them.

Boasting a population of over 110 Million, Cyrodiil is the most populous member of the Tamriellic Union. Though not as cosmopolitan as the glory days of the Third Empire due to the Imperial-centric focus of the Fifth and Sixth Empires, it remains the most ethnically and racially diverse region of Tamriel to this date. It is dominated by the Races of Man at around ~87% with the rest being Elvish populations. Tamriellic remains - like throughout all of Tamriel - the favored languages of communication between all cultures, though, of course, Cyrodiilic is spoken by and large as well. Its government is a Parliamentary Constitutional Monarchy headed by His Majesty the Emperor Desilus III of the House of Carvain who united the now called 7th Empire of Cyrodiil. Its current High Chancellor after the Elections of 8E 1 is Nelsinah Teltis - a Dunmer Warrioress from Cheydinhal - whose political party - Cyrodiil Forward - managed to win a supermajority. Like all TU members, the Tamriellic Crown (TRC) is the nation's currency.
